#43499c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#43499c is composed of 26.3% red, 28.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.1%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 236 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 43.7%. #43499c color hex could be obtained by blending #8692ff with #000039.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#43499c color description : Dark moderate blue.
The hexadecimal color #43499c has RGB values of R:67, G:73,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 4409756.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fb is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e71 is the less saturated color, while #0715d8 is the most saturated one.
